The olympia 1 armchair is commonly called a shell or saucepan from its shape. It's a smaller version of a shell with an angular shape. It was produced in the non-existent german democratic republic. This chair has undergone a complete renovation. It consisted of removing old material, sponges, belts and insects. The metal frame was then cleaned, protected against corrosion and re-painted. The next step was to pull on the new belts, put on a sponge and put on a sheep. The culmination of the renovation was the upholstery with a beautiful material with stain-resistant properties. The feet were cleaned and re-painted with matt black varnish. Metal feet polished. The chair looks great. All stages of the renovation were carried out taking into account the original production process.
